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/xamarin/Xamarin.PropertyEditing.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Dominique Louis <savagesoftware@gmail.com>2018-09-26 16:33:51 +0300
committerDominique Louis <dominique@Dominiques-MacBook-Pro-2.local>2018-10-09 18:39:12 +0300
commit15fab46136698f3c45aebc9f684c385404af881e (patch)
tree058bb08ad5538de9a73f30207a9f79e0883a643e /Xamarin.PropertyEditing.Tests
parent50f5343c60e728648c5bdae3f1435d4daae4aaf2 (diff)
[Tests] Fixes for failing tests.
Diffstat (limited to 'Xamarin.PropertyEditing.Tests')
-rw-r--r--Xamarin.PropertyEditing.Tests/PanelViewModelTests.cs1
-rw-r--r--Xamarin.PropertyEditing.Tests/PropertiesViewModelTests.cs2
-rw-r--r--Xamarin.PropertyEditing.Tests/RatioViewModelTests.cs4
3 files changed, 4 insertions, 3 deletions
diff --git a/Xamarin.PropertyEditing.Tests/PanelViewModelTests.cs b/Xamarin.PropertyEditing.Tests/PanelViewModelTests.cs
index 723d86f..64266ec 100644
--- a/Xamarin.PropertyEditing.Tests/PanelViewModelTests.cs
+++ b/Xamarin.PropertyEditing.Tests/PanelViewModelTests.cs
@@ -58,7 +58,6 @@ namespace Xamarin.PropertyEditing.Tests
await Task.Yield ();
Assert.That (vm.Properties, Is.Empty);
- this.context.ThrowPendingExceptions ();
}
[Test]
diff --git a/Xamarin.PropertyEditing.Tests/PropertiesViewModelTests.cs b/Xamarin.PropertyEditing.Tests/PropertiesViewModelTests.cs
index 6560aa9..0e72058 100644
--- a/Xamarin.PropertyEditing.Tests/PropertiesViewModelTests.cs
+++ b/Xamarin.PropertyEditing.Tests/PropertiesViewModelTests.cs
@@ -231,6 +231,7 @@ namespace Xamarin.PropertyEditing.Tests
var editor = new Mock<IObjectEditor> ();
editor.SetupGet (e => e.Target).Returns (obj);
editor.SetupGet (e => e.Properties).Returns (new IPropertyInfo[0]);
+ editor.SetupGet (oe => oe.TargetType).Returns (obj.GetType ().ToTypeInfo ());
var provider = new Mock<IEditorProvider> ();
provider.Setup (p => p.GetObjectEditorAsync (obj)).ReturnsAsync (editor.Object);
@@ -318,6 +319,7 @@ namespace Xamarin.PropertyEditing.Tests
var editor2 = new Mock<IObjectEditor> ();
editor2.SetupGet (e => e.Properties).Returns (new IPropertyInfo[0]);
editor2.SetupGet (e => e.Target).Returns (obj2);
+ editor2.SetupGet (oe => oe.TargetType).Returns (obj2.GetType ().ToTypeInfo ());
editor2.As<INameableObject> ();
var provider = new Mock<IEditorProvider> ();
diff --git a/Xamarin.PropertyEditing.Tests/RatioViewModelTests.cs b/Xamarin.PropertyEditing.Tests/RatioViewModelTests.cs
index 9aeedd0..5f6493f 100644
--- a/Xamarin.PropertyEditing.Tests/RatioViewModelTests.cs
+++ b/Xamarin.PropertyEditing.Tests/RatioViewModelTests.cs
@@ -81,8 +81,8 @@ namespace Xamarin.PropertyEditing.Tests
var property = GetPropertyMock ();
var editor = GetBasicEditor (property.Object);
var vm = GetViewModel (property.Object, new[] { editor });
- Assume.That (vm.Numerator, Is.EqualTo (0));
- Assume.That (vm.Denominator, Is.EqualTo (0));
+ Assume.That (vm.Numerator, Is.EqualTo (1));
+ Assume.That (vm.Denominator, Is.EqualTo (1));
bool nChanged = false, dChanged = false, sChanged = false, valueChanged = false;
vm.PropertyChanged += (sender, args) => {